Chinese workers faced prejudice in the form of lower pay than their non-Chinese counterparts, harsh working conditions, discrimination in hiring and promotions, and violence and hostility from local communities. They were also subject to stereotypes and racist attitudes that portrayed them as inferior or "unfit" for certain work.

The Canadian Pacific Railway (CPR) was often considered an unfair employer due to its exploitative labor practices, particularly towards immigrant workers and Indigenous peoples. Many laborers faced harsh working conditions, long hours, and low wages, with little regard for their safety or well-being. Additionally, the CPR employed a system of discrimination, favoring certain groups over others, which contributed to a lack of equitable treatment in the workforce. This created an environment of inequality and dissatisfaction among workers.
